Transaction f125889fa0121b211d55a0759071892fbc4819c451d04ff76261574021cdb5eb
1 Input
2 Outputs
- f125889fa0121b211d55a0759071892fbc4819c451d04ff76261574021cdb5eb:0
- f125889fa0121b211d55a0759071892fbc4819c451d04ff76261574021cdb5eb:1
value 2084121
address 1KHwtS5mn7NMUm7Ls7Y1XwxLqMriLdaGbX
value 326679
address 322Ws259XaSfUzSHguRBG6f4wWaJgaeVo8